BGCKPT offers an affordable, SAFE, high quality summer day camp programs in Kingsport. Our summer campers, ages 5-18 (Kids MUST have been enrolled in Kindergarten this year to be able to attend), participate in educational, recreational, and social activities including opportunities for creativity, sports and recreation, teen and STEM programs. Camp also includes a nutritious breakfast and lunch.

Kids must be between the ages of 5-18 to attend Summer Camp and kids who are 5 years old MUST have attended Kindergarten in order to participate.
Our club does not charge a registration fee for our Summer Camp Program. There is a one-time flat fee of $150/kid for the entire Summer Camp.
Our club will provide breakfast, lunch and a snack each day will your child is at camp. We encourage parents to send a water bottle with their child that has their names on it to camp.
If your child has allergies or dietary restrictions, please disclose that information when registering them for Summer Camp.
Our Summer Camp program runs from 7:30 am - 5:30 pm from Monday, June 3 - Friday, August 2.
Information about field trips, including cost, will be provided to parents at a later date closer to when our Summer Camp Program begins.
We will notify ALL parents of upcoming field trips and associated costs throughout the summer.
Parents will need to pre-register for Field Trips as spaces are limited and are honored on a first-come first-served basis.

Our Club is a neighborhood-based building designed for youth programs, after school care and activities.
Our Club is open ALL Summer from 7:30 am - 5:30 pm with Breakfast and Lunch provided each day.
Our club is directed by trained youth development staff who act as role models and mentors to our club kids and teens this summer.
For a $150/kid, any young person between the ages of 5 and 18 can enjoy a fun and engaging summer with friends!
Club Kids rotate through different rooms including our learning center, gym, game room and art room.
We provide a nutritious meal at for breakfast and lunch for our Summer Camp Program.
We offer fun activities like Rock Climbing, painting, outdoor sports, STEM Activities, Literacy Activities and More!
More than just an after-school gather place, the Boys & Girls Club of Greater Kingsport offers youth and teens the chance to gain new skills, make lasting friendships, and build self-confidence with our Summer Camp Program.
Our focus is helping all young people succeed through curriculum-based targeted programs and high yield activities designed to help Club Members reach our priority outcomes: academic success, healthy lifestyles, and good character and leadership.
